August 1, 1971 George Harrison after the dissolution of the Beatles performed with Bob Dylan, Eric Clapton, Ringo Starr, Leon Russell, Billy Preston and other luxury guests for Bangladesh refugee relief "The Concert · For Bangladesh” 50th Anniversary Special Collector’s Edition Appears! 2CD & 2DVD SGT. Special Collector's Edition video material is now available as a Blu-ray edition with full HD high quality!

Full HD (1920 x 1080) recording, which is unique to Blu-ray, includes the full video version of the latest restoration editing for the 50th anniversary. Compared to the previous videos and DVDs, the image quality has been clearly upgraded, and alternate videos and rehearsal videos with different angles have been added, and the main video has been polished to the highest quality. You can see the difference! You can enjoy the splendor of HD quality unique to Blu-ray, including the original edited movie version and bonus footage that you can compare and compare with the DVD.

In addition, the video sound source that was Dolby Digital on the DVD is also recorded in high-resolution PCM stereo. In addition to the main story, the valuable "Here Me Road" (audience recording), which was shown only once at the afternoon show, which has not been recorded on CD or video, is also recorded along with the slide show format video. In addition, the 1971 TV show "Dick Cavett Show" is also recorded, and Ravi Shankar also appeared, including "TWO FACED MAN" co-starring with Gary Wright, a valuable documentary video of the time introducing movies and Indian music.
